Charles William “Charlie” Priscopo, age 81, of Clifton Heights PA, passed away on Tuesday, March 3, 2026, peacefully surrounded by his family.
Charles was born in Philadelphia, PA on January 5, 1945 to the late Anna Marie Priscopo (nee Pizi) and Frank Priscopo, and later became a resident of Delaware County for over 80 years.
Charlie lived a life rich in purpose and dedication, inspiring all who had the privilege of knowing him. He followed in the proud footsteps of his late father, becoming a steadfast figure within the Operating Engineers Local 542 Union. His journey began as an operator, transforming through the ranks to become a business agent, and ultimately culminating his illustrious career as the Assistant Business Manager. Throughout his years of service, Charlie devoted most of his life to the International Union of Operating Engineers, where he ardently championed the rights of every union member, demonstrating an unwavering commitment not only to their welfare but also to the political fabric of his community.
